SCATHED Posted February 8, 2016 Author Report Share Posted February 8, 2016 Right now the box for the BL is probably a little short on port area. It's 2.3 cubes net tuned to 35hz with three 3" aero ports. Sub is on 2000 watts. Thoughts on the box? Should I shrink it down since the sub is being overpowered a little? My goal is to just get the loudest I can with the space that I have. With three 3" aero ports you are a LOT short on port area. You should probably around 35-40 sq in of port and right now you have 21. You COULD gain significant output just from rebuilding your current box with a more appropriate amount of port. should i build a smaller box? Triticum Agricolam Posted February 8, 2016 Report Share Posted February 8, 2016 I have an 8" octoport that I can use, but that's 64" of port area I guess it depends on how you are measuring it, but an 8" octoport should't be 64 sq of area, it should be less. It would have to be a mile long though to get your tuning where you want. As far as your box size goes, if you aren't having excursion problems with it now, there really isn't much reason to build it smaller.
